- Slow Cranking: This is often one of the first indicators. You'll notice the engine takes longer than usual to start, and the cranking sounds weak.
- Clicking Noise: When you turn the key, instead of the engine turning over, you might hear a single click or a series of clicks. This usually means the solenoid isn't engaging the starter motor.
- No Response: Sometimes, you'll turn the key, and nothing happens at all. No sound, no cranking – just silence. This can be due to a completely dead starter or an electrical issue preventing it from receiving power.
- Grinding Noise: A grinding sound when you try to start the car could indicate that the starter's gears are damaged or not meshing correctly with the flywheel.
- Intermittent Starting: The car might start sometimes but not others. This can be a frustrating symptom, as it's hard to predict when the starter will fail.
- Visual Inspection: Start by looking at the starter motor itself. Check for any visible damage, loose wires, or corrosion. Make sure all the connections are clean and tight. A loose or corroded connection can prevent the starter from getting the power it needs.
- Battery Check: As we mentioned before, a weak battery can mimic starter problems. Use a multimeter to check the battery voltage. A fully charged battery should read around 12.6 volts. If it's significantly lower, the battery might be the culprit. Also, check the battery terminals for corrosion and clean them if necessary.
- Solenoid Test: The solenoid is a critical part of the starter system. You can test it by jumping the solenoid terminals with a screwdriver. However, be extremely careful when doing this, as it can create sparks. If the starter engages and the engine cranks, the solenoid is likely the problem.
- Voltage Drop Test: This test checks for excessive resistance in the starter circuit. Use a multimeter to measure the voltage drop between the battery positive terminal and the starter positive terminal while someone tries to start the car. A significant voltage drop (more than 0.5 volts) indicates a problem in the circuit.

- Gather Your Tools: You'll need a socket set, wrench set, screwdrivers, a new starter motor, gloves, and safety glasses.
- Disconnect the Battery: Always disconnect the negative battery cable first to prevent any electrical accidents.
- Locate the Starter: The starter is usually located near the engine block, often on the lower side. Refer to your repair manual for the exact location.
- Remove Wiring: Disconnect the wires from the starter solenoid. Make sure to note where each wire goes so you can reconnect them properly later.
- Remove the Starter: Unbolt the starter from the engine block. It might be a bit tight, so use some penetrating oil if needed.
- Install the New Starter: Install the new starter in the reverse order of removal. Make sure all bolts are tightened to the correct torque specifications.
- Reconnect Wiring: Reconnect the wires to the starter solenoid, ensuring they are securely attached.
- Reconnect the Battery: Reconnect the negative battery cable.
- Test the Starter: Try starting the car to ensure the new starter is working properly.

Understanding the Starter Motor
Okay, so what exactly is a starter motor? Simply put, it's an electric motor responsible for cranking your engine, which begins the combustion process. When you turn the key, the starter motor engages and spins the engine's flywheel, initiating the process that gets your car going. Without a functioning starter, your car ain't going anywhere!
The starter motor consists of several key components working together: the solenoid, the motor itself, and the Bendix drive. The solenoid acts as a switch, using a small electrical current from the ignition to trigger a larger current that powers the motor. The motor then spins, and the Bendix drive extends to engage with the flywheel. When the engine starts, the Bendix retracts to prevent the starter from spinning excessively and potentially getting damaged.
Several factors can contribute to starter motor failure. One common issue is wear and tear over time. Like any mechanical component, the starter's parts degrade with use, leading to reduced efficiency or complete failure. Another cause is electrical issues, such as loose connections, corrosion, or a faulty solenoid. These problems can prevent the starter from receiving the necessary power to operate correctly. Extreme temperatures can also affect the starter. Excessive heat can cause components to overheat and fail, while cold weather can thicken engine oil, making it harder for the starter to turn the engine over.

When you observe these symptoms, it's crucial to differentiate between starter issues and other potential problems. For example, a weak battery can also cause slow cranking or clicking noises. To rule out battery problems, you can try jump-starting the car. If it starts immediately with a jump, the battery is likely the issue. Additionally, check the battery terminals for corrosion and ensure they are properly tightened.
Another potential cause of starting problems is a faulty ignition switch. If the ignition switch is not sending the correct signal to the starter, the car won't start. You can test the ignition switch using a multimeter to check for continuity and voltage. Furthermore, a faulty neutral safety switch can prevent the starter from engaging if the car is not properly in Park or Neutral. Make sure the gear selector is correctly positioned and try starting the car in Neutral to see if that makes a difference. By systematically checking these components, you can accurately diagnose whether the issue lies with the starter or another part of the vehicle.

Regular battery maintenance is essential for prolonging the life of your starter motor. A weak or poorly maintained battery can put extra strain on the starter, leading to premature failure. Check the battery terminals for corrosion and clean them regularly with a wire brush and baking soda solution. Ensure the battery is properly charged and replace it if it's more than a few years old or if it's showing signs of weakness. Keeping the battery in good condition will help the starter operate more efficiently and last longer.
Avoiding excessive cranking can also prevent starter problems. When starting the car, avoid holding the key in the start position for more than a few seconds. If the engine doesn't start immediately, wait a few seconds before trying again. Excessive cranking can overheat the starter motor and damage its components. If you frequently have trouble starting the car, address the underlying issue rather than repeatedly cranking the engine. This can prevent unnecessary wear and tear on the starter and extend its lifespan.
